Complications of circumcision with Plastibel: are they age related?.
Pak J Surg Jan ;26(1):41-5.

Objective: To fi nd out the relationship of complications of Plastibel circumcision with age of the child. Study Design: Comparative descriptive study. Sett ing & Duration: Department of pediatric surgery Civil Hospital Karachi, Zubaida Medical Centre, Al-Khidmat Hospital, Shah Faisal Colony & Usman Memorial Hospital. From April 2005 to Jan 2009 (3 years & 10 months). Methodology: 906 children undergoing circumcision with Plastibel were studied. Th eir age, place of procedure, size of Plastibel used, duration for spontaneous separation of Plastibel, early and late complications were recorded on a proforma. Post operative follow up was carried out on 7th day, 14th day and aft er 3 months. Aft er collecting the data cases were divided into 3 groups, Group A under 2 years of age, Group B 2 to 5 years of age & Group C more than 5 years of age. Finally time of separation of Plastibel, early and late complications in these groups was compared. Results: Th eir age varies from 1 day to 11 years. In most cases, circumcision was performed as an isolated procedure in Operation Th eater under local anesthesia. We found that in group A 11.5 % cases had their Plastibel shed off within 5 days which was not seen in any other group. In Group A 55.9 % children had their Plastibel shed off within 7 days. In group B most (55.3 %) children have their Plastibel shed off between 8th to 10th day and in group C most (34.3 %) children have their Plastibel shed off aft er 10 days and larger proportion (31.3 %) needs removal. In Group A only 4.9 % children had early complications, while in Group B early complications were 7.9 % and in Group C 41.7 %. Similarly late complications were also more common in group C (4.4 %) while in Group B it was 1.07 % and in Group A it was 1.8 %. Conclusion: We concluded that Complications of circumcision with Plastibel are related to the age of the child as the age advances the rate of complications increases. Th ere is a high incidence of both early and late complications of circumcision with Plastibel in children above 5 years of age & Circumcision with Plastibel is best for children under 2 years of age.
